Transforming Your Retirement Saving Habits

Planning for retirement takes time. In today's world, balancing future savings with current expenses poses a common challenge for many.

Nicholas argues that valuing the present more than the future is a reason many people struggle to save for retirement. Considering how society trains us to "enjoy the fruits of our labor now," he explains how you "essentially have to be a contrarian when saving for retirement."  For young savers with "earned income and access to a 401(k)" at their job, he advises adding as many Roth contributions as is reasonable within a budget.

"If you expect to be able to afford expenses that aren’t within your current means, you will always be trying to catch up with your spending."
